Is carbon fibre as strong as steel?
Carbon fibers are classified by the tensile modulus of the fiber.Thus, the strongest carbon fibers are ten times stronger than steel and eight times that of aluminum, not to mention much lighter than both materials, 5 and 1.5 times respectively.
Can carbon fiber replace steel in concrete?
Carbon fiber can be used in panel faces as a replacement for the steel mesh reinforcement, and as a mechanical link to the outer and inner sections of a concrete wall.

Why is carbon fibre a good replacement for metals?
Composites have a high strength-to-weight ratio.
Perhaps the biggest advantage of composites is their high strength-to-weight ratio. Carbon fiber weighs about 25% as much as steel and 70% as much as aluminum, and is much stronger and stiffer than both materials per weight.
How much lighter is carbon fiber compared to steel?
Weight. While both carbon fiber and steel are supremely resistant to deformation, steel is far denser and carbon fiber is about five times lighter in weight, making it roughly five times stronger than steel in this respect.

Is carbon fiber stronger than concrete?
You’d think that steel fibre has a higher strength, but carbon fibre has a higher resistance capability than steel fibres at only 25% of the weight. Carbon fibres solve the problem that concrete is weak when it comes to flexibility, since the flexural strength of concrete doubles when carbon fibre is added.

Is carbon fiber cheaper than steel?
It’s rare to see a car with carbon fiber because it’s expensive! Ten years ago, carbon fiber cost $150 a pound. Now, the price is around $10 a pound [source: Zoltek]. Steel, on the other hand, costs less than a dollar per pound.

Is carbon fiber stronger than fiberglass?
Strength. Though either material is substantially stronger than steel, industrial carbon fiber is more than 20 percent stronger than the best fiberglass. Carbon fiber boasts a strength to weight ratio roughly twice that of fiberglass.

Can you make a sword out of carbon fiber?
Since a sword (or most striking/cutting weapons) require strength in compression, carbon fibre by itself would not make for a useful sword blade. A composite blade could be made as a “sandwich” of a central steel cutting blade and carbon fibre “slabs” on either side to provide a very stiff, lightweight blade.

Does carbon steel rust easily?
Does carbon steel rust? Yes, carbon steel does rust because it lacks the corrosion-resistant properties of its stainless steel counterpart. Although it’s stronger and more durable than stainless steel, carbon steel may rust and corrode when exposed to moisture.
Is carbon steel better than mild steel?
Properties. Carbon Steel is stronger than Mild Steel. It is also brittle and can break easily when compared to Mild Steel. Mild Steel can be easily welded into different shapes due to its softer and weaker properties.
